Frequently Asked Questions about Waterboro

What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in Waterboro, ME?

As of today, August 23, 2026, there are currently 107 available Waterboro apartments priced from $885 to $4,000, with an average monthly rent of $2,396.

How much are Studio apartments in Waterboro?

There are currently 16 Studio Apartments in Waterboro with rent ranges from $1,700 to $2,235 with an average price of $1,971.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Waterboro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Waterboro ranges from $885 to $3,934 with an average monthly rent of $2,239.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Waterboro c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Waterboro range from $1,070 to $3,301.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,532.

How expensive are Waterboro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 16 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Waterboro on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,266 to $3,772 - averaging $2,969 for the location.
